What Is Sustainable Fashion?
Sustainable Fashion refers to clothing, footwear, and accessories that are designed, manufactured, distributed, and used in ways that minimize environmental impact and promote ethical labor practices.
Unlike fast fashion, which often prioritizes low prices and mass production, sustainable fashion focuses on:
- Reducing waste
- Using eco-friendly materials
- Ethical manufacturing
- Fair wages for workers
- Long-lasting product quality
- Responsible supply chains
The goal is to create fashion that benefits people, animals, and the environment.
Why Sustainable Fashion Is Important
The traditional fashion industry is one of the world's largest polluters. Massive amounts of water, energy, and raw materials are consumed to produce clothing. In addition, textile waste continues to fill landfills worldwide.
Choosing sustainable fashion helps:
Reduce Environmental Damage
Eco-friendly clothing brands often use organic cotton, recycled fabrics, and sustainable production methods that require fewer resources.
Support Ethical Labor Practices
Many sustainable companies ensure fair wages, safe working conditions, and transparency throughout their supply chains.
Minimize Textile Waste
Sustainable brands design durable clothing that lasts longer, reducing the need for frequent replacements.
Encourage Conscious Shopping
Consumers become more mindful about what they purchase, focusing on quality rather than quantity.
What Makes a Brand Sustainable?
Not every company claiming to be sustainable truly follows eco-friendly practices. Before purchasing, consider these factors:
Sustainable Materials
Look for brands that use:
- Organic cotton
- Hemp
- Linen
- Recycled polyester
- TENCEL™
- Bamboo fabrics
Ethical Manufacturing
Responsible brands ensure fair treatment of workers and safe working environments.
Transparent Supply Chains
Sustainable companies openly share information about sourcing, production methods, and environmental initiatives.
Eco-Friendly Packaging
Many ethical brands use recyclable, biodegradable, or minimal packaging materials.
Carbon Reduction Efforts
Some companies invest in renewable energy, carbon offset programs, and sustainable transportation methods.

Sustainable Fabrics to Look For
Understanding fabric choices can help you make more informed purchases.
Organic Cotton
Organic cotton is grown without harmful pesticides and uses less water than conventional cotton.
Hemp
Hemp is one of the most environmentally friendly textiles available due to its low resource requirements.
Linen
Made from flax plants, linen is biodegradable and highly durable.
TENCEL™
TENCEL™ fibers are produced from sustainably sourced wood pulp using environmentally responsible processes.
Recycled Polyester
Recycled polyester helps reduce plastic waste by repurposing existing materials.
Common Myths About Sustainable Fashion
Myth 1: Sustainable Fashion Is Expensive
While some sustainable items cost more initially, they often last much longer, providing better value over time.
Myth 2: Eco-Friendly Clothing Isn't Stylish
Modern sustainable brands offer fashionable designs that compete with traditional fashion labels.
Myth 3: Sustainable Fashion Is Hard to Find
Thanks to online shopping and worldwide shipping, ethical fashion is now more accessible than ever.
Myth 4: One Person Can't Make a Difference
Every purchase supports a specific type of production. Small choices collectively create meaningful change.
